Description
Established in 1897, Dalwhinnie Distillery is located in the Scottish Highlands at an elevation of 326 meters, making it one of the highest distilleries in Scotland. The name "Dalwhinnie" means "meeting place" in Gaelic, reflecting its historical location at the crossroads of ancient cattle drovers' routes.
The Dalwhinnie Distillers Edition is a special expression that undergoes double maturation: an initial aging in American and European oak casks, followed by a finish in Oloroso sherry casks, adding complexity to its smooth and honeyed profile.
Tasting
Appearance: Pale gold with amber highlights.
Nose: Aromas of honey, heather, and tropical fruits, with notes of nuts and gentle spices.
Palate: Creamy texture with flavors of dried fruits, vanilla, and a touch of spicy oak.
Food Pairing: Pairs well with fruit-based desserts, hard cheeses, or dark chocolate.
Serving Temperature: Serve at room temperature, between 18 and 20°C.
